Report on Campylobacter infection surveillance in France in 2023.

Key Points

In 2023, surveillance of Campylobacter infections in France confirmed the epidemiological and biological trends already observed in recent years:

  • a predominance of the C. jejuni species;

  • a higher reported incidence among children under 10 and among men;

  • a resurgence of infection cases during the summer months;

  • high resistance rates to fluoroquinolones and tetracyclines, which have remained stable in recent years;

  • low rates of combined resistance to fluoroquinolones and tetracycline;

  • no significant increase in resistance rates to antibiotics routinely tested.
